summ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/gt
AgeCommit message (Expand)Author
2020-04-25drm/i915: Add live selftests for indirect ctx batchbuffersMika Kuoppala
2020-04-25drm/i915: Add per ctx batchbuffer wa for timestampMika Kuoppala
2020-04-25drm/i915: Add engine scratch register to live_lrc_fixedMika Kuoppala
2020-04-24drm/i915/gt: Use the RPM config register to determine clk frequenciesChris Wilson
2020-04-24drm/i915/gt: Trace RPS eventsChris Wilson
2020-04-24drm/i915/gt: Prefer soft-rc6 over RPS DOWN_TIMEOUTChris Wilson
2020-04-24drm/i915: Only close vma we openChris Wilson
2020-04-24drm/i915: Make define for lrc state offsetMika Kuoppala
2020-04-24drm/i915/selftests: Add context batchbuffers registers to live_lrc_fixedMika Kuoppala
2020-04-23drm/i915/gt: Check carefully for an idle engine in wait-for-idleChris Wilson
2020-04-23drm/i915/gt: Carefully order virtual_submission_taskletChris Wilson
2020-04-22drm/i915/execlists: Drop request-before-CS assertionChris Wilson
2020-04-22drm/i915/selftests: Try to detect rollback during batchbuffer preemptionChris Wilson
2020-04-22drm/i915/selftests: Disable heartbeat around RPS interrupt testingChris Wilson
2020-04-21drm/i915/selftests: Unroll the CS frequency loopChris Wilson
2020-04-21drm/i915/gt: Poison residual state [HWSP] across resume.Chris Wilson
2020-04-21drm/i915/selftests: Disable C-states when measuring RPS frequency responseChris Wilson
2020-04-21drm/i915/selftests: Show the full scaling curve on failureChris Wilson
2020-04-21drm/i915/selftests: Show the pstate limits on any failure to reset minChris Wilson
2020-04-20drm/i915/selftests: Exercise dynamic reclocking with RPSChris Wilson
2020-04-20drm/i915/selftests: Show the pcode frequency table on errorChris Wilson
2020-04-20drm/i915/selftests: Split RPS frequency measurementChris Wilson
2020-04-20drm/i915/selftests: Check RPS controlsChris Wilson
2020-04-20drm/i915/selftests: Skip energy consumption tests if not controlling freqChris Wilson
2020-04-20drm/i915/selftests: Verify frequency scaling with RPSChris Wilson
2020-04-20drm/i915/gt: Move the late flush_submission in retire to the endChris Wilson
2020-04-18drm/i915: Refactor setting dma info to a common helperMichael J. Ruhl
2020-04-17drm/i915/selftests: Check power consumption at min/max frequenciesChris Wilson
2020-04-17drm/i915/selftests: Move gpu energy measurement into its own little libChris Wilson
2020-04-17drm/i915/selftests: Take the engine wakeref around __rps_up_interruptChris Wilson
2020-04-17drm/i915/selftests: Delay spinner before waiting for an interruptChris Wilson
2020-04-17drm/i915/gt: Scrub execlists state on resumeChris Wilson
2020-04-16Merge drm/drm-next into drm-intel-next-queuedJoonas Lahtinen
2020-04-16drm/i915/gt: Update PMINTRMSK holding fwChris Wilson
2020-04-16drm/i915/selftests: Exercise basic RPS interrupt generationChris Wilson
2020-04-15drm/i915/tgl: Initialize multicast register steering for workaroundsMatt Roper
2020-04-10drm/i915/selftests: Check for an already completed timesliceChris Wilson
2020-04-08drm/i915/selftests: Take an explicit ref for rq->batchChris Wilson
2020-04-08drm/i915/gt: Mark up racy check of breadcrumb irq enabledChris Wilson
2020-04-08drm/i915/gt: Mark up racy read of intel_ring.headChris Wilson
2020-04-08drm/i915/uc: prefer struct drm_device based loggingJani Nikula
2020-04-08drm/i915/gt: prefer struct drm_device based loggingJani Nikula
2020-04-08drm/i915/uc: prefer struct drm_device based loggingJani Nikula
2020-04-08drm/i915/selftests: Drop vestigal timeslicing assertChris Wilson
2020-04-07drm/i915/gt: Yield the timeslice if caught waiting on a user semaphoreChris Wilson
2020-04-06drm/i915/gt: Fill all the unused space in the GGTTChris Wilson
2020-04-03drm/i915/gt: Free request pool from virtual enginesChris Wilson
2020-04-03drm/i915/selftests: Wait until we start timeslicing after a submitChris Wilson
2020-04-03drm/i915: Keep a per-engine request poolChris Wilson
2020-04-02drm/i915/tgl: Make Wa_14010229206 permanentSwathi Dhanavanthri